    SOUND ADVENTURES with special guest VOODOO FRANK (NYC) spinning african funk/disco records support act: Hibiya Line & superkid FRIDAY, OCTOBER 19TH, 2012 9PM - LATE 100, 000VND ENTRANCE DRINK SPECIALS LA FENETRE SOLEIL 2ND FLR, 44 LY TU TRONG STREET DISTRICT 1, HCMC EADJ's newest party, SOUND ADVENTURES focuses on bringing top international and regional acts to HCMC. For our first party, we've got VOODOO FRANK, an 14 year+ veteran DJ of the German-New York "Vampyros Lesbos" parties as well as the biggest European deep funk parties, "Soul Explosion". Frank is also an avid (to say the least) collector of rare African Funk and Disco 45s. He holds one of the biggest record collection of African funk and disco records. He frequently returns to Africa in search of rare records, traveling into war-torn areas looking for those lost hidden gems. At times he had to flee through countries under martial law, spent days stranded due to broken down bush taxis, got robbed at machete-point and braved thousands of miles of unpaved roads. All of this in order to find those rare and unknown grooves to share with the rest of the world. Frank's critically acclaimed blog, VOODOO FUNK, not only recounts these adventures but also gives us little samplings and mixes of those treasures. It is followed by many including the Beastie Boys. Frank's DJ sets burst with exclusive tracks that are so rare that they can't be heard anywhere else on this planet while his over 15 years of experience in selecting tracks for a dancing crowd keeps him from sacrificing accessibility for the mere sense of obscurity.
